Explorers, Trout Blank Los Angeles, 2-0
|
In a seemingly effortless performance, Bob Trout of the St. Louis Explorers shot down the Los Angeles Blockbusters, 2-0, on 3 hits.
"Bob was just locating so well and using his pitches," St. Louis manager Ray Fleetwood said later. "He wasn't leaving anything over the plate."
Trout recorded 1 strikeout and 1 walk in a strong outing.
"When he needed to make pitches, he elevated his game," Los Angeles manager John Trausch said in postgame comments to BNN. "We couldn't get a key hit off him."
To date this season, Trout has compiled a 5-0 record with a 1.48 ERA in 5 starts.
